Blue heliotrope (Heliotropium amplexicaule Vahl) is a native plant of South America. Its cousin, common heliotrope (Heliotropium europaeum L.) is from southern and central Europe, western Asia and northern Africa.

Blue heliotrope is a major summer-growing, perennial agricultural weed in NSW. It competes with desirable pasture species and causes toxicity to stock. It is extremely drought-hardy, increasing its potential to persist and spread.
